Mitchell@ecuhealth.org ECU Health ECU Health is a mission-driven, 1,708-bed academic health care system serving more than 1.4 million people in 29 eastern North Carolina counties. The not-for-profit system is comprised of 13,000 team members, nine hospitals and a physician group that encompasses over 1,100 academic and community providers practicing in over 180 primary and specialty clinics located in more than 130 locations. The flagship ECU Health Medical Center, a Level I Trauma Center, and ECU Health Maynard Children's Hospital serve as the primary teaching hospitals for the Brody School of Medicine at East Carolina University. ECU Health and the Brody School of Medicine share a combined academic mission to improve the health and well-being of eastern North Carolina through patient care, education and research. www.ecuhealth.org ECU Health Physicians includes an academic practice model (ECU employment) and a community practice model (health system employment). There is shared leadership and shared services to support the overall group and to ensure alignment for clinical care, research, education and strategy. This innovative structure creates opportunities within ECU Health Physicians ranging from acute to ambulatory, academic practice to community practice, regional to rural, and everything in between. The Outer Banks Health Hospital The Outer Banks Health Hospital is a full-service critical access hospital offering a wide range of inpatient and outpatient services. The hospital is designed to meet the needs of the coastal community, whose year-round population of approximately 35,000 swells to about 350,000 in the summer season. The hospital's 21-bed emergency department serves approximately 23,100 patients each year. The Outer Banks Health Hospital is fully accredited, provides high quality care in a compassionate environment to all patients, regardless of their ability to pay, and has been nationally recognized for outstanding patient care. Nags Head/OBX, NC The Outer Banks of North Carolina is a chain of barrier islands stretching from the Virginia border south to Ocracoke Island. Wide beaches, stunning sunsets, world-class fishing and endless outdoor activities are part of daily life. Nags Head's 11 miles of oceanfront are perfect for those who love the outdoors, offering fishing, swimming, hiking, and hang gliding. However, historic lighthouses, beautiful dunes, and the unique local cuisine make this exquisite area a pleasure for all.
